Job Description

Senior Manager, Alliance Operations

OneStream Software

• Architect, scale, and optimize the operational engine that powers our partner ecosystem • Transform partner operations from a support function into a measurable growth lever • Own the tools, technology, processes, and AI-driven workflows that enable our partner organization to scale efficiently • Design and execute the operational roadmap to scale the partner ecosystem across resellers and technology alliances • Manage marketplace listing operations and transaction workflows for Microsoft Partner Center • Architect scalable processes for joint account planning, deal registration, and co-sell motions • Embed AI and intelligent automation across the partner lifecycle • Develop programs and tooling that enable partners to drive joint pipeline at scale • Serve as the operational bridge between Alliances, Sales Ops, Revenue Operations, Marketing, Finance, Legal, and IT

Job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ience in a Sales or Alliance/Channel Operations role
  • 5+ years of experience working within a Channel Management environment, working with Global partners
  • 2+ years of experience in a direct management role
  • Demonstrated track record of scaling a partner ecosystem
  • Deep expertise with PRM platforms (e.g., PartnerCloud, PartnerStack, Crossbeam, Reveal) and Salesforce CRM, including partner community and partner data architecture
  • Hands-on experience designing, deploying, and managing partner-facing technology stacks and the integrations that connect them to broader GTM systems
  • Experience designing processes that scale - partner onboarding, deal registration, co-sell, MDF, and incentive program operations
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office (Excel, PowerPoint)
